What Essential Features Should You Look for in a Waterproof Pouch?

The essential features to look for in a waterproof pouch include durability, sealing mechanism, size and storage capacity, visibility, and ease of access.

  1. Durability
  2. Sealing Mechanism
  3. Size and Storage Capacity
  4. Visibility
  5. Ease of Access

These features play a significant role in the functionality and effectiveness of a waterproof pouch, but preferences can vary based on individual use cases, such as outdoor activities or travel.

  1. Durability: A waterproof pouch must feature robust materials like PVC or nylon, which resist wear and tear. Durability is critical for activities like hiking or water sports, where exposure to harsh conditions is common. High-quality pouches often pass rigorous testing for puncture resistance. For example, many outdoor brands advertise their products as “tear-resistant” or “crush-proof,” ensuring long-term use.

  2. Sealing Mechanism: The sealing mechanism determines how well the pouch remains waterproof. Common types include zip-lock, roll-top, or Velcro closures. A reliable seal can prevent water from entering, allowing safe storage of electronics or documents. Research indicates that pouches with dual sealing options offer enhanced protection. For instance, a study by OutdoorGearLab (2021) showed that roll-top closures often outperform standard zippers in preventing leaks during submersion.

  3. Size and Storage Capacity: The dimensions of a waterproof pouch should align with the intended use. Models vary from small pouches meant for phones to larger sizes designed for clothing or gear. A compact size might benefit short trips, while a larger capacity is ideal for extended outings. For example, a waterproof pouch suitable for kayaking may need enough space for a first aid kit, snacks, and temperature-sensitive items.

  4. Visibility: Pouches with transparent or translucent materials enable users to see the contents inside. This feature is especially useful when you need to locate items quickly, such as in emergency situations. Some brands incorporate bright colors to enhance visibility against darker backgrounds. According to a 2022 survey by GearJunkie, 78% of users preferred clear pouches for organization during outdoor activities.

  5. Ease of Access: Design can significantly impact how quickly a user can access their items. Features like external pockets or quick-release clasps allow for immediate retrieval when needed. A waterproof pouch designed with user accessibility in mind can result in a smoother experience during activities like boating or camping, where quick access is essential. A 2023 consumer report highlighted that 65% of buyers valued ease of access over other features when choosing a waterproof pouch.

These features collectively ensure that a waterproof pouch serves its purpose effectively while accommodating different user needs and contexts.

What Features Make a Waterproof Pouch Suitable for Snorkeling?

Key features that make a waterproof pouch suitable for snorkeling include:

FeatureDescription
Waterproof Rating:Look for pouches with a high waterproof rating, such as IPX8, which ensures protection during underwater activities.
Material:Durable materials like PVC or TPU are ideal as they resist tears and wear while submerged.
Seal Mechanism:A secure sealing mechanism, such as a roll-top or zip-lock closure, prevents water from entering.
Visibility:Transparent or clear pouches allow easy viewing of contents, which is essential for convenience.
Size:The pouch should be large enough to fit essentials like a phone, wallet, and keys without being too bulky.
Floatation:Some pouches are designed to float, ensuring they remain accessible even if dropped in the water.
Straps and Lanyards:Adjustable straps or lanyards help secure the pouch to prevent loss while snorkeling.
Additional Features:Consider features like UV resistance and ease of cleaning for long-term use.

How Do Weatherproof Phone Cases Differ from Waterproof Pouches?

Weatherproof phone cases and waterproof pouches serve different purposes in protecting devices from the elements. Weatherproof cases provide protection against light rain, dust, and minor spills, while waterproof pouches offer complete submersion protection.

  • Weatherproof Cases: These cases protect phones from moisture and dirt. They feature sealed ports and durable materials. They are designed to guard against light elements such as splashes or rain. For example, the OtterBox Defender series is rated for moderate water exposure.

  • Waterproof Pouches: Pouches create a complete seal around the device. They are usually made from materials like PVC or similar waterproof fabrics. These pouches allow full submersion in water, making them ideal for activities like swimming or kayaking.   • Versatility: Weatherproof cases are often bulkier and may not fit into pockets easily. Waterproof pouches are usually lightweight and can accommodate various devices. For instance, some pouches are adjustable to fit larger phones or accessories.

  • Usage Scenarios: Weatherproof cases suit everyday use, providing basic protection from unexpected rain or spills. Waterproof pouches are better suited for beach or pool outings, where full water exposure is likely.

  • Ease of Use: Weatherproof cases are easy to install and remove. Users simply snap their phones into position. Waterproof pouches typically require sealing mechanisms, which may take longer and necessitate careful handling to ensure a complete seal.

  • Pricing: Weatherproof cases tend to be more expensive due to the advanced technology and materials used for durability. Waterproof pouches are usually more affordable, appealing to casual users wanting temporary protection.

Each type of device protection has its specific advantages, catering to different user needs and scenarios.
